Amrutvahini Institute of Management and Business Administration has below criteria for taking admissions to it's various courses:
Courses Eligibility MBA/PGDM Candidate must have completed minimum three year Bachelor's Degree in any discipline or its equivalent with above mentioned marks (45% in case of candidates of backward class categories and Persons with Disability belonging to Maharashtra State only) from any of the Universities recognised by UGC or AIU.

Expected minimum percentile cut-offs in national-level entrance exams for the General category at GIBS Business School, Bangalore, for admission into the PGDM/MBA programs:
- CAT / XAT / ATMA: ~ 60 percentile.
- MAT: ~ 64 percentile (observed for 2024)
- CMAT: ~70 percentile (according to estimation)
Note: The cut-offs provided above are indicative and may vary every year, depending on the volume of applications, difficulty level of the entrance test, academic profile of applicants, and available seats in GIBS.

GIBS Business School, Bangalore, accepts several entrance scores from recognised national-level tests for the various programs it offers: PGDM and MBA. These include CAT, XAT, MAT, CMAT, ATMA, and GMAT, conducted at the national level, and state-level entrance, such as KMAT and PGCET. Candidates can apply with any of these valid test scores that are assessed along with academic performance, personal interview, and group discussion for selection to the course.

Both recent graduates and working professionals are welcome to apply to GIBS Business School; work experience is not required for admission. Nevertheless, prior work experience is viewed favorably during the selection process since it shows professional maturity, practical exposure, and managerial role readiness. Experienced candidates frequently contribute insightful industry perspectives to group projects and class discussions, enhancing the learning environment as a whole. In order to foster a dynamic and cooperative learning environment, GIBS welcomes students from a wide range of professional, cultural, and academic backgrounds.
